Evidence before design decisions
A responsible record distinguishes owner information, observed conditions, design decisions, and information that still needs confirmation.
A practical delivery sequence is intake, evidence review, criteria confirmation, design, interdisciplinary check, controlled issue, and response support.
For an initial review, gather the project address, scope narrative, current architectural backgrounds, existing-condition photographs or measurements, equipment information, site or geotechnical records where relevant, prior comments, and requested deliverables. The responsible professional identifies what is sufficient for the defined question.
